Yes. We started offering a subscription option about 7 years ago.
It works very well. It allows us to align the price with the value. There is a Pareto Principle (80/20 rule, or Power Law Distribution) at work here: 20% of our users generate 80% of the use. I.e., we have a small % of users who REALLY use the software, and use it for a long time. If we charged everyone the same then we’d be over charging some , undercharging others. The former could lose you sales, the latter leaves money on the table.
